FLOODWAYS: Located within areas of special flood hazard <br />established in Section 41.3.2, are areas designated as floodways. Since the floodway <br />is an extremely hazardous area due to the velocity of flood waters, which carry debris, <br />potential projectiles, and erosion potential, the following provisions apply: <br />A. Prohibit encroachments, including fill, new construction, substantial <br />improvement, and other new development unless certification by a <br />registered professional engineer is provided demonstrating that <br />encroachments shall not result in any increase in the base flood elevation <br />during the occurrence of the base flood discharge. <br />If section 41.5.5.A.' above, is satisfied, all new construction, substantial <br />improvement, and other proposed new development shall comply with all <br />other applicable flood hazard reduction provisions of Article III. <br /> <br />Sec. 41.5.6 COASTAL HIGH HAZARD AREAS: Within coastal high <br />hazard areas as established under Section 41.3.2, the following standards shall apply: <br />A. All new construction and substantial improvement shall be elevated on <br />adequately anchored pilings or columns and securely anchored to such <br />pilings or columns so that the lowest horizontal portion of the structural <br />members of the lowest floor (excluding the pilings or columns) is elevated <br />to or above the base flood level. The pile or column foundation and <br />structure attached thereto is anchored to resist flotation, collapse, and <br />lateral movement due to the effects of wind and water loads acting <br />simultaneously on all building components. Water loading values used <br />shall be those associated with the base flood. Wind loading values used <br />shall be those required by applicable state or local building standards. <br />All new construction and other development shall be located on the <br />landward side of the reach of mean high tide. <br />All new construction and substantial improvement shall have the space <br />below the lowest floor free of obstructions or constructed with breakaway <br />walls as defined in Article" of this ordinance.
